E85 fuel definition
E85 fuel means that term as defined in section 78 of the Michigan strategic fund act, 1984 PA 270, MCL 125.2078.
E85 fuel means a fuel blend containing between 70% and 85% denatured fuel ethanol and gasoline suitable for use in a spark-ignition engine and that meets American society for testing and materials D-5798 specifications.
